Top 5 Sniper Games on Android in the US: Q2 2024 Performance
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 sniper games on Android in the United States during Q2 2024, including downloads, revenue, and active user metrics.
During the second quarter of 2024, the top 5 sniper games on Android in the United States showcased a variety of performance trends in downloads, revenue, and weekly active users. The data, provided by Sensor Tower, offers insights into the market dynamics of these popular games.
Kiss of War from Tap4fun saw a steady increase in revenue, peaking at around $157K in the final week of April. Downloads witnessed a significant spike in late May, reaching about 1.9K. Weekly active users fluctuated throughout the quarter, ending at approximately 7.8K by the last week of June.
Sniper 3D:Gun Shooting Games from Wildlife Studios experienced a modest revenue trend, with the highest point at roughly $48K in mid-April. Downloads remained relatively stable, with a slight increase to around 22K in the final week of June. Weekly active users hovered around the 210K mark, showing minor fluctuations.
Sniper Arena: PvP Army Shooter by Nordcurrent Games demonstrated a decline in revenue, starting at about $10K in early April and dropping to around $5.7K by the end of June. Downloads were non-existent for most of the quarter, while weekly active users decreased steadily, closing at approximately 16.8K.
Sniper Strike FPS 3D Shooting from Mobile Gaming Studios Ltd. had variable revenue, with a peak of about $10.8K in early May. Downloads started strong at 17.8K in early April but dropped significantly throughout the quarter, ending at 4.2K. Weekly active users showed a downward trend initially but recovered to around 10.6K by the end of June.
Kill Shot Bravo: 3D Sniper FPS by Supercharge Mobile displayed a gradual increase in revenue, peaking at roughly $3K in early April and maintaining around $2.7K by the end of June. Downloads showed a significant surge in early June, reaching about 5.9K. Weekly active users saw substantial growth, particularly in early June, peaking at around 6.2K.
